File upload attachment feature was introduced with PHP Live! v.4.6.9. The feature can be enabled for the visitor area and for each operator. Currently, GIF, PNG, JPG, JPEG, PDF, ZIP, TAR, TXT, TEXT or CONF file formats can be uploaded.

As a default, the uploaded files are stored on the server for 1 year (365 days) with a default max file upload size set by the server settings. For more information about store duration, max size limit and directory the files are stored to, please reference the following documentation:
